Mercier" , Benjamin Gaignard , Brian Starkey , John Stultz , dri-devel@lists.freedesktop.org, linaro-mm-sig@lists.linaro.org, linux-arm-kernel@lists.infradead.org, linux-kernel@vger.kernel.org, linux-media@vger.kernel.org, Jason Gunthorpe , Jiri Pirko , Marek Szyprowski , Suzuki K Poulose , Jason Gunthorpe Subject: [PATCH v2 1/4] irqchip/gic-v3-its: Zero shared pages after conversion Date: Thu, 20 Aug 2026 16:00:30 +0100 Message-ID: <20260820150034.88729-2-steven.price@arm.com> X-Mailer: git-send-email 2.43.0 In-Reply-To: <20260820150034.88729-1-steven.price@arm.com> References: <20260820150034.88729-1-steven.price@arm.com> Precedence: bulk X-Mailing-List: linux-kernel@vger.kernel.org List-Id: List-Subscribe: List-Unsubscribe: MIME-Version: 1.0 Content-Transfer-Encoding: 8bit its_alloc_pages_node() passes __GFP_ZERO to the page allocator before calling set_memory_decrypted(). This assumes that converting a page from private to shared preserves its contents. For Arm CCA with MEC (Memory Encryption Contexts) the key used to access the page will change, and so by default the visible data will change. The host could ensure that it zeros the page, but rather than relying on the host's behaviour it's best if the guest simply zeros after the decryption rather than before. Specifically in this case the ITS tables are required to be zeroed. Mask out __GFP_ZERO from the allocation request, and do the zeroing as a separate step after decryption.
